How AI Technology Enhances V-Line Bone Sculpting in South Korea
The integration of algorithmic software into preoperative routines has fundamentally altered how surgeons approach jawline reduction. Instead of relying solely on physical X-rays and tactile experience, practitioners now feed imaging data into AI-driven programs. These algorithms rapidly process the patient's unique skull topography to generate an interactive, three-dimensional anatomical map. This technology typically highlights the exact location of the inferior alveolar nerve, which is crucial for preventing sensory loss during the operation.
Additionally, this digital framework allows for the creation of customized surgical guides that are 3D-printed prior to the procedure. These guides snap onto the patient's bone during surgery, ensuring that the saw blade follows the exact path calculated by the AI. Because the surgical margin of error is drastically reduced, the operative time is generally shortened. Shorter times under general anesthesia typically correlate with reduced systemic stress and lower risks of pulmonary complications for the patient.
Implementing 3D and AI-assisted planning in orthognathic and facial contouring surgeries has been shown to reduce operating room time by an average of 15% to 20%.

Precision Surgical Techniques for Facial Contouring in South Korea
Modern approaches to jaw reduction involve meticulous techniques designed to minimize collateral damage to surrounding tissues. The surgeon typically accesses the mandible through incisions made entirely within the oral cavity to avoid visible external scarring. Using the pre-planned digital guides, the bone is sculpted using specialized oscillating saws that protect adjacent soft tissues. The goal is to create a smooth, continuous jawline curve that naturally converges into a refined chin.
In addition to bone reduction, the procedure often addresses the masseter muscles and buccal fat pads if necessary. Cortical bone excision, which thins the outer layer of the jawbone, is frequently utilized to decrease frontal facial width. Because these techniques are highly intricate, the procedure typically requires several hours of sustained surgical focus. The careful management of bleeding during this stage is vital for reducing subsequent inflammatory responses.

Reduced Recovery Times for V-Line Bone Sculpting in South Korea
One of the most significant advantages of integrating predictive technologies is the subsequent reduction in patient healing time. Because the surgical path is pre-determined with sub-millimeter accuracy, tissue dissection is typically kept to an absolute minimum. Less trauma to the periosteum and surrounding musculature translates directly to a less severe inflammatory response. For international patients bound by strict travel schedules, this expedited healing trajectory is highly advantageous.
Post-operative care regimens in these specialized centers are intensely focused on actively accelerating the deswelling process. Facilities frequently provide customized compression garments alongside advanced light therapies to stimulate cellular repair. Most patients experience the most dramatic swelling reduction within the first fourteen days post-surgery. While full bone maturation takes months, patients are generally cleared to travel home safely within a few weeks.
Many specialized facilities offer hyperbaric oxygen therapy (HBOT) immediately following surgery, which is documented to significantly accelerate the resolution of severe bruising and soft tissue edema.

Long-Term Results of V-Line Bone Sculpting in South Korea
Evaluating the ultimate success of jaw contouring requires a perspective that extends months, if not years, beyond the operation date. As the structural foundation of the face has been permanently altered, the overlying soft tissues require substantial time to adapt to the new framework. Skin elasticity plays a crucial role in how tightly the tissues redrape over the newly sculpted bone. Patients generally observe the refinement of their final jawline contour continuously improving up to the one-year mark.
Maintaining clear communication with the medical team is vital during this extended physiological transition. Reputable specialists typically schedule virtual follow-up appointments with their international patients to assess long-term healing remotely. While bone changes are permanent, patients must understand that natural aging processes will continue to affect facial aesthetics. Managing these expectations is critical for achieving lasting psychological satisfaction with the surgical outcome.

Additionally, preparing physically for surgery can significantly impact the smoothness of the recovery phase. Patients are typically advised to cease smoking and refrain from certain blood-thinning supplements weeks prior to the operation. Packing comfortably, including soft-textured foods and loose-fitting clothing, ensures the immediate post-operative period is as tolerable as possible. A calm, well-prepared patient is generally better equipped to handle the demands of cross-border medical procedures.
Bring copies of your comprehensive medical history, including any previous dental or maxillofacial X-rays, to provide your international surgeon with a complete clinical background.

What is AI-simulated V-Line bone sculpting?
This advanced surgical technique utilizes artificial intelligence to create three-dimensional models of a patient's facial structure before the actual operation. It allows surgeons to plan precise bone reductions, which generally minimizes tissue trauma and enhances the predictability of the outcome.

How long is the recovery period for V-Line surgery?
Most patients experience significant swelling for the first two weeks, after which they can typically resume non-strenuous activities. Full bone healing and the final settling of facial soft tissues generally take several months to a year.
Do I need a special visa for medical treatment in South Korea?
Depending on your country of origin, you may need a specific medical visa (C-3-3 or G-1-10) if your intended stay exceeds standard tourist visa limits. It is always recommended to verify current immigration policies with your local embassy before planning your trip.
Can AI accurately predict my final facial shape?
While artificial intelligence provides highly sophisticated simulations that closely approximate post-operative results, individual healing variations mean absolute guarantees cannot be made. Most patients, however, find that the final outcome strongly aligns with the initial digital projections.
Are the results of V-Line bone sculpting permanent?
Because the procedure involves the physical removal and reshaping of the jaw and chin bones, the structural changes are permanent. However, natural aging and significant weight fluctuations can still influence the soft tissues of the face over time.
What are the typical risks associated with jaw surgery?
Potential complications generally include temporary or permanent nerve numbness, asymmetrical healing, infection, and adverse reactions to anesthesia. Surgeons typically utilize 3D imaging to map nerve pathways carefully, significantly reducing the likelihood of nerve damage.
